**How do we load test the Cartwheel checkout flow?** We replay anonymized traffic at 3x peak against the staging cluster every Thursday, ramping gradually to avoid false alarms from cold caches. Payment calls are stubbed. Results, thresholds, and the ramp schedule are all kept on the internal page below.

runbook for tagug-hafog: https://jira.lumiclabs.internal/projects/pages/pages/9773c0d8

Quick notes on the Pocketwhisk recipe-scaling calculator for your review. It takes user-supplied serving counts and unit strings, so the input parser is the main attack surface — fractions and locale-specific separators get normalized server-side. Rate limiting kicks in at the gateway, not the app. The threat model and parser test suite are documented on the internal page here.

wiki page, yahog-yahof: https://jira.lumicsys.internal/display/browse/projects/projects/943b

### Step 4: Stabilize the integration tests

Heads up: the Tollgate payments suite is flaky mostly because tests share one sandbox ledger. Before migrating, give each test run its own namespace and bump the settlement poll timeout — the old default is way too tight. Once that's in place, reruns should drop to near zero. The test harness picks up these configuration values at startup.

config for hahip-yajep:
holix:
  log_level: error
  metrics_host: metrics.holix.qorvellabs.internal
  pin: 9600
  pool_size: 8